Skip to product information
1 of 8

Aqua Bag

21" 190 lb. Aqua Punching Bag

Regular price €241.35 EUR

Regular price Sale price €241.35 EUR
Sale Sold out
Tax included. Shipping calculated at checkout.

The 21” 190 lb. bag is our largest Aqua Punching Bag®, and it provides you with tons of space to execute any dynamic combo you can think of. It’s the bag with plenty of body, volume, and the ability to handle anything and anyone!